Regarding the engine, "in 94-96 Chevy switched over to an LT1 5.7 that was borrowed from the Corvette/ Camaro. However, GM put a smaller cam, little less compression, and Iron heads on it - which is why it is is often called a 'detuned corvette engine'" though this vehicle does NOT have an actual corvette engine in it. htp :// buickforums. com/ forums/ threads/ 16821-5-7L-vs-Corvette-Engine-Differences The vehicle is fully loaded with all features that were available in 1995, full power seats, dual open rear gate with hidden 3rd row of seats.
